REFRIGERATOR - A simplified explanation of the abstract

This abstract first appeared for US patent application 18677649 titled 'REFRIGERATOR

The patent application describes a refrigerator with innovative features to improve storage and access within the appliance.

  • The refrigerator includes an outer case, an inner case forming a storage compartment with a guide receiving space and a guide mounting groove.
  • Insulation is placed between the outer and inner cases for temperature regulation.
  • Two doors, a first and a second, cover different portions of the storage compartment, with a bar rotating to cover the gap between them.
  • A rotation guide on the upper portion of the storage compartment guides the bar's movement in response to door opening or closing.
  • The rotation guide includes a guide body partially accommodated in the guide receiving space and a protrusion inserted into the guide mounting groove for stability.

Original Abstract Submitted

A refrigerator includes an outer case, an inner case forming a storage compartment and including a guide receiving space, and a guide mounting groove, an insulation between the outer and inner cases, a first door rotatably coupled to the outer case to cover a portion of the storage compartment, a second door rotatably coupled to the outer case to cover another portion of the storage compartment, a bar rotatable with one of the first and second doors and cover a gap between the first and second doors, and a rotation guide disposed on an upper portion of the storage compartment to guide the bar to allow rotation of the bar in response to opening or closing of the first or second door and including a guide body partially accommodated in the guide receiving space and a protrusion inserted into the guide mounting groove to prevent movement of the rotation guide.
